Responsibilities

  • Personal Care: helping with things like cleaning, dressing, grooming, and going to the bathroom. Making sure the person receiving care is comfortable, respected, and healthy during these tasks.
  • Mobility Assistance: and transfers, such as moving the care recipient from bed to chair, using mobility tools, and making sure they are safe while moving.
  • Medication management: giving medicines as doctors tell you to, sticking to schedules, and keeping an eye out for any bad reactions or side effects.
  • Meal preparation: planning and making healthy meals based on people’s tastes and dietary needs. Making sure the care recipient gets safe food, good nutrition, and enough water.
  • Household Support: Doing light housekeeping chores like laundry, cleaning, and putting things away. Making sure the care recipient’s surroundings are clean, safe, and well-organized.
  • Companionship: spending time with the care recipient, being their friend, and giving them mental support. Take part in hobbies, activities, and talks that are good for your mental health.
  • Monitoring Health Status: keeping an eye on changes in the care recipient’s health, symptoms, or behaviors and telling healthcare experts or family members about them. Making sure that accurate records are kept of care tasks and observations.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. How can I get sponsorship to work in Australia on a visa?

    To be eligible for an Employer Sponsored Visa in Australia, you must have: an occupation on the Skilled Occupation List; a minimum of 2 years recent, relevant work experience; and qualifications, but not necessarily (varies with each occupation). The visa subclasses are as follows: Subclass 482 of the Temporary Skilled Shortage (TSS).

  2. Is caregiving in demand in Australia?

    Because Australia’s population is aging, the demand for aged care workers is expected to increase. Following the global pandemic, now is an excellent time to enter the healthcare field. Workers in the elderly care sector are in high demand.

  3. What qualifications do I need to be an aged care worker in Australia?

    To work as an elderly care worker, you must have compassion, kindness, empathy, and patience. A certification, such as a Certificate III in Individual Support (CHC33015), is usually needed to make sure you have the abilities to carry out the job confidently and safely.
